Output 782962a4b607dd4e3796d7a6b5b1bea85b9c0417d5358494ba43e5a62d090d10:0

value
19381703
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21de2852b3d37b0552fa4033a64ae541f304a35b OP_EQUAL
address
34n6MeaTjmZ8VFMvJvCozBF2oZsyq39V4o
transaction
782962a4b607dd4e3796d7a6b5b1bea85b9c0417d5358494ba43e5a62d090d10
spent
true